220px-Brownofficebuilding_(1)California PUC Announces $12.1 Million Broadband Infrastructure Investment 

In a press release, the PUC announced it has approved $12.1 million in grant funding to build high-speed broadband Internet infrastructure and access to unserved Californians.  The awards, under the California Advanced Services Fund (CASF) broadband infrastructure grant program administered by the CPUC, will serve households in Lassen, Plumas, and Santa Cruz counties, and include affordable subscription options.

NECA logoNECA 's Proposed  2019 Modification of Average Schedule Formulas

The FCC’s Wireline Competition Bureau is seeking comment on the National Exchange Carrier Association, Inc.’s (NECA) proposed modification of average schedule formulas.  NECA proposes to revise the formulas for average schedule interstate settlement disbursements in connection with the provision of interstate access services for the period beginning July 1, 2019, through June 30, 2020.
